Sour Cream Pound Cake is a staple in American cuisine that stands out for its extraordinary moistness and delicate texture. This classic dessert marries simplicity with flavor, making it a favorite in both casual and formal settings. The secret to its unparalleled moisture lies in the clever use of sour cream, an ingredient that not only adds richness but also tenderizes the crumb.

To create an ultimate sour cream pound cake, the balance of ingredients is paramount. The core formula hinges on combining four fundamental elements: flour, sugar, butter, and eggs. Adding sour cream transforms these basics into a cake that remains delightfully moist even days later.
Ingredients That Define Moistness
Sour cream’s high fat content is integral to the cake’s moisture. Unlike regular cream, it remains stable at room temperature and integrates smoothly with other ingredients. Substituting Greek yogurt can achieve a similar effect, albeit with a tangier flavor. Additionally, ensuring the butter is softened but not melted allows for an even distribution of fat, which keeps the cake tender and moist.Techniques for an Ideal Texture
Precision in baking temperature and timing is crucial. Preheat your oven to 325°F (163°C) to ensure a steady bake that avoids a domed center. Use an instant-read thermometer to monitor the internal temperature; it should reach 200°F (93°C). Baking time may vary slightly based on your oven, but the center should spring back lightly when touched. This texture indicator is a telltale sign of perfect doneness. Another tip is to turn off the oven briefly before removing the cake to let it cool gently, preventing it from collapsing.Can I make this cake gluten-free?
Absolutely! Substitute the flour with a gluten-free all-purpose flour blend to maintain the cake’s structure and moisture.
How can I add mix-ins to my sour cream pound cake?
Mix-ins like chopped nuts, dried fruit, or chocolate chips can be folded into the batter before baking, but ensure they’re evenly distributed to maintain the cake’s uniform texture.
